Home
last modified time | relevance | path

Searched refs:mdss (Results 1 – 24 of 24) sorted by relevance

/Linux-v5.10/drivers/gpu/drm/msm/disp/dpu1/
Ddpu_mdss.c58 static void dpu_mdss_icc_request_bw(struct msm_mdss *mdss) in dpu_mdss_icc_request_bw() argument
60 struct dpu_mdss *dpu_mdss = to_dpu_mdss(mdss); in dpu_mdss_icc_request_bw()
175 static int dpu_mdss_enable(struct msm_mdss *mdss) in dpu_mdss_enable() argument
177 struct dpu_mdss *dpu_mdss = to_dpu_mdss(mdss); in dpu_mdss_enable()
181 dpu_mdss_icc_request_bw(mdss); in dpu_mdss_enable()
212 static int dpu_mdss_disable(struct msm_mdss *mdss) in dpu_mdss_disable() argument
214 struct dpu_mdss *dpu_mdss = to_dpu_mdss(mdss); in dpu_mdss_disable()
232 struct dpu_mdss *dpu_mdss = to_dpu_mdss(priv->mdss); in dpu_mdss_destroy()
251 priv->mdss = NULL; in dpu_mdss_destroy()
306 priv->mdss = &dpu_mdss->base; in dpu_mdss_init()
[all …]
Ddpu_hw_intf.h86 const struct dpu_mdss_cfg *mdss; member
Ddpu_hw_intf.c317 c->mdss = m; in dpu_hw_intf_init()
/Linux-v5.10/drivers/gpu/drm/msm/
Dmsm_drv.c231 struct msm_mdss *mdss = priv->mdss; in msm_drm_uninit() local
289 if (mdss && mdss->funcs) in msm_drm_uninit()
290 mdss->funcs->destroy(ddev); in msm_drm_uninit()
402 struct msm_mdss *mdss; in msm_drm_init() local
436 mdss = priv->mdss; in msm_drm_init()
554 if (mdss && mdss->funcs) in msm_drm_init()
555 mdss->funcs->destroy(ddev); in msm_drm_init()
1037 struct msm_mdss *mdss = priv->mdss; in msm_runtime_suspend() local
1041 if (mdss && mdss->funcs) in msm_runtime_suspend()
1042 return mdss->funcs->disable(mdss); in msm_runtime_suspend()
[all …]
Dmsm_kms.h180 int (*enable)(struct msm_mdss *mdss);
181 int (*disable)(struct msm_mdss *mdss);
Dmsm_drv.h147 struct msm_mdss *mdss; member
/Linux-v5.10/drivers/gpu/drm/msm/disp/mdp5/
Dmdp5_mdss.c134 static int mdp5_mdss_enable(struct msm_mdss *mdss) in mdp5_mdss_enable() argument
136 struct mdp5_mdss *mdp5_mdss = to_mdp5_mdss(mdss); in mdp5_mdss_enable()
148 static int mdp5_mdss_disable(struct msm_mdss *mdss) in mdp5_mdss_disable() argument
150 struct mdp5_mdss *mdp5_mdss = to_mdp5_mdss(mdss); in mdp5_mdss_disable()
185 struct mdp5_mdss *mdp5_mdss = to_mdp5_mdss(priv->mdss); in mdp5_mdss_destroy()
270 priv->mdss = &mdp5_mdss->base; in mdp5_mdss_init()
/Linux-v5.10/Documentation/devicetree/bindings/display/msm/
Ddpu.txt11 - compatible: "qcom,sdm845-mdss", "qcom,sc7180-mdss"
14 * "mdss"
76 mdss: mdss@ae00000 {
77 compatible = "qcom,sdm845-mdss";
79 reg-names = "mdss";
Dmdp5.txt12 * "qcom,mdss" - MDSS
87 mdss: mdss@1a00000 {
88 compatible = "qcom,mdss";
116 interrupt-parent = <&mdss>;
Dedp.txt5 * "qcom,mdss-edp"
30 compatible = "qcom,mdss-edp";
Ddsi.txt6 * "qcom,mdss-dsi-ctrl"
127 - qcom,mdss-mdp-transfer-time-us: Specifies the dsi transfer time for command mode
149 compatible = "qcom,mdss-dsi-ctrl";
191 qcom,mdss-mdp-transfer-time-us = <12000>;
/Linux-v5.10/arch/arm64/boot/dts/qcom/
Dmsm8916-samsung-a2015-common.dtsi300 mdss {
301 mdss_default: mdss-default {
308 mdss_sleep: mdss-sleep {
Dmsm8916.dtsi885 mdss: mdss@1a00000 { label
886 compatible = "qcom,mdss";
914 interrupt-parent = <&mdss>;
942 compatible = "qcom,mdss-dsi-ctrl";
946 interrupt-parent = <&mdss>;
Dmsm8996.dtsi501 mdss: mdss@900000 { label
502 compatible = "qcom,mdss";
529 interrupt-parent = <&mdss>;
567 interrupt-parent = <&mdss>;
Dsdm845.dtsi3802 mdss: mdss@ae00000 { label
3803 compatible = "qcom,sdm845-mdss";
3805 reg-names = "mdss";
3853 interrupt-parent = <&mdss>;
3903 compatible = "qcom,mdss-dsi-ctrl";
3907 interrupt-parent = <&mdss>;
3969 compatible = "qcom,mdss-dsi-ctrl";
3973 interrupt-parent = <&mdss>;
Dsc7180.dtsi2795 mdss: mdss@ae00000 { label
2796 compatible = "qcom,sc7180-mdss";
2798 reg-names = "mdss";
2850 interrupt-parent = <&mdss>;
2894 compatible = "qcom,mdss-dsi-ctrl";
2898 interrupt-parent = <&mdss>;
Dsdm845-mtp.dts451 &mdss {
Dapq8096-db820c.dtsi240 &mdss {
Dsdm845-db845c.dts482 &mdss {
Dsc7180-trogdor.dtsi732 &mdss {
Dsdm845-cheza.dtsi628 &mdss {
/Linux-v5.10/arch/arm/boot/dts/
Dqcom-msm8974.dtsi1402 mdss: mdss@fd900000 { label
1405 compatible = "qcom,mdss";
1436 interrupt-parent = <&mdss>;
1467 compatible = "qcom,mdss-dsi-ctrl";
1471 interrupt-parent = <&mdss>;
Dqcom-msm8974-lge-nexus5-hammerhead.dts649 mdss@fd900000 {
Dqcom-apq8064.dtsi1250 compatible = "qcom,mdss-dsi-ctrl";